The Importance of Keyword Research
Keyword research is the foundation of any successful SEO strategy. It involves identifying the search terms and phrases that your target audience uses to find information, products, or services related to your niche. Effective keyword research helps you understand your audience's needs and preferences, allowing you to create content that resonates with them and addresses their search intent.

Conducting Comprehensive Keyword Research
Brainstorming and Initial Research
Start by brainstorming potential keywords and phrases related to your niche. Think about the topics your audience is interested in and the questions they might have. Use tools like Google Trends, AnswerThePublic, and industry forums to gather ideas and identify trending topics.
Using Keyword Research Tools
Leverage keyword research tools like Google Keyword Planner, SEMrush, Ahrefs, and Moz to expand your keyword list and gather valuable data. These tools provide insights into search volume, keyword difficulty, and competition, helping you prioritize the most effective keywords for your strategy.
Analyzing Competitor Keywords
Analyze your competitors' websites to identify the keywords they are targeting. Tools like Ahrefs and SEMrush allow you to see which keywords your competitors rank for, providing valuable insights into their strategies. Look for gaps in their content that you can capitalize on to gain a competitive edge.
Long-Tail Keywords
Focus on long-tail keywords—longer, more specific phrases that have lower search volume but higher intent. Long-tail keywords are often less competitive and can drive highly targeted traffic to your website. For example, instead of targeting "shoes," consider "best running shoes for flat feet."
Search Intent
Understand the search intent behind each keyword. Search intent can be categorized into informational (seeking information), navigational (looking for a specific website), transactional (ready to make a purchase), and commercial investigation (researching products before buying). Tailor your content to match the search intent of your target keywords.

Crafting High-Quality Content
Once you've identified the right keywords, it's time to create content that engages, informs, and converts your audience. High-quality content is the cornerstone of a successful SEO strategy, helping you establish authority and build trust with your audience.
Creating Valuable Content
Your content should provide value to your audience by answering their questions, solving their problems, or offering unique insights. Focus on creating comprehensive, well-researched, and informative content that stands out from the competition.
Content Formats
Diversify your content formats to cater to different preferences and stages of the buyer's journey. Consider creating blog posts, how-to guides, listicles, case studies, videos, infographics, podcasts, and more. Different formats can attract different segments of your audience and keep them engaged.
Content Structure and Readability
Structure your content for readability and ease of navigation. Use clear headings, subheadings, bullet points, and short paragraphs to break up large blocks of text. Incorporate images, videos, and infographics to enhance the visual appeal of your content.
On-Page SEO
Optimize your content for on-page SEO by incorporating your target keywords naturally within the content, meta tags, headings, and URLs. Use variations of your keywords and related terms to improve the content's relevance and comprehensiveness.
User Experience (UX)
Prioritize user experience by ensuring your website is mobile-friendly, fast-loading, and easy to navigate. A positive impact of user experience can reduce bounce rates and increase the time users spend on your site, signaling to search engines that your content is valuable.

Optimizing Content for Search Engines
Effective content optimization involves aligning your content with search engine algorithms while maintaining its quality and relevance to your audience.
Title Tags and Meta Descriptions
Craft compelling title tags and meta descriptions that include your target keywords and encourage clicks. While meta descriptions don't directly impact rankings, they influence click-through rates (CTR), which can indirectly affect your SEO performance.
Header Tags (H1, H2, H3)
Use header tags to organize your content and signal its structure to search engines. Your main heading (H1) should include your primary keyword, while subheadings (H2, H3) should use variations and related terms.
Internal and External Links
Incorporate internal links to other relevant content on your website, helping search engines understand the context and hierarchy of your content. External links to authoritative sources can enhance your content's credibility and provide additional value to your audience.
Image Optimization
Optimize images by using descriptive file names, alt text, and captions that include relevant keywords. Compress images to reduce file size and improve page loading speed, contributing to a better user experience.
Schema Markup
Implement schema markup (structured data) to help search engines understand the content and context of your pages. Schema markup can enhance your search listings with rich snippets, increasing visibility and click-through rates.
Content Updates
Regularly update your content to keep it fresh and relevant. Refresh old articles with new information, update statistics, and ensure your content reflects the latest industry trends. Search engines favor websites that provide up-to-date and accurate information.

Promoting and Amplifying Your Content
Creating high-quality content is only half the battle; you also need to promote and amplify it to reach a wider audience.
Social Media
Share your content on social media platforms to drive traffic and increase engagement. Use eye-catching visuals, compelling headlines, and relevant hashtags to capture your audience's attention.
Email Marketing
Leverage email marketing to promote your content to your subscribers. Send newsletters, updates, and personalized recommendations to keep your audience informed and engaged.
Influencer Outreach
Collaborate with influencers and industry experts to amplify your content. Influencers can share your content with their followers, expanding your reach and credibility.
Content Syndication
Syndicate your content on reputable third-party websites and platforms to reach new audiences. Ensure you follow best practices for content syndication to avoid duplicate content issues.
Guest Blogging
Write guest posts for authoritative websites in your niche to build backlinks and drive referral traffic. Guest blogging can also position you as an industry expert and attract a wider audience to your website.

Measuring and Analyzing Performance
To ensure your keyword research and content strategies are effective, it's essential to measure and analyze their performance regularly.
Key Performance Indicators (KPIs)
Identify key performance indicators (KPIs) that align with your goals, such as organic traffic, bounce rate, average session duration, conversion rate, and keyword rankings. These metrics will help you gauge the success of your efforts.
Google Analytics
Use Google Analytics to track user behavior, traffic sources, and conversion rates. Analyze the data to identify patterns, trends, and areas for improvement.
Google Search Console
Monitor your website's performance in search results using Google Search Console. This tool provides insights into keyword rankings, click-through rates, and any technical issues that may affect your SEO performance.
Content Audits
Conduct regular content audits to assess the quality and performance of your content. Identify high-performing content to replicate its success and update or remove underperforming content.
A/B Testing
Experiment with different content formats, headlines, and CTAs through A/B testing to determine what resonates best with your audience. Use the insights gained to refine your content strategy.
